TNVball1220 Posted October 2, 2007 Report Share Posted October 2, 2007 I think you might need to double check your standings. District 11-AAA probably has five of the BEST teams in the State and on any given day any of them could win. You don't even have Centennial or Franklin mentioned. Most teams are split win a 1-1 win over all the other teams in that district. Centennial gave Brentwood their only loss, and beat Independence both times they have met in their district matches. Franklin and Centennial split, as did Centennial and Ravenwood. Centennial also beat Page rather easily if I remember from reading the scores on here. Maybe change the volleyball games you watch and go to a district where on any given night in that district you will be guaranteed great volleyball. Basically if you read on here under the 11-AAA quad matches for today, these are the standings: Bwood 11-1 Centennial 9-3 Ravenwood 8-4 Independence 7-5 Franklin 7-5 Ooltewah and Greenbriar should definitely be somewhat high on your list as well.
